Age | Commit message (Expand) | Author | Files | Lines |
2018-12-14 | net_sched: fold tcf_block_cb_call() into tc_setup_cb_call() | Cong Wang | 1 | -26/+20 |
2018-12-10 | net/sched: Remove egdev mechanism | Oz Shlomo | 1 | -46/+1 |
2018-11-11 | net: sched: register callbacks for indirect tc block binds | John Hurley | 1 | -1/+255 |
2018-10-19 |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net | David S. Miller | 1 | -5/+7 |
2018-10-15 | net/sched: cls_api: add missing validation of netlink attributes | Davide Caratti | 1 | -5/+8 |
2018-10-08 | net: Add extack to nlmsg_parse | David Ahern | 1 | -2/+4 |
2018-10-01 | net_sched: fix a crash in tc_new_tfilter() | Cong Wang | 1 | -1/+3 |
2018-09-25 | net: sched: use reference counting for tcf blocks on rules update | Vlad Buslov | 1 | -17/+21 |
2018-09-25 | net: sched: implement tcf_block_refcnt_{get|put}() | Vlad Buslov | 1 | -24/+50 |
2018-09-25 | net: sched: protect block idr with spinlock | Vlad Buslov | 1 | -2/+13 |
2018-09-25 | net: sched: implement functions to put and flush all chains | Vlad Buslov | 1 | -25/+30 |
2018-09-25 | net: sched: change tcf block reference counter type to refcount_t | Vlad Buslov | 1 | -24/+35 |
2018-09-25 | net: sched: use Qdisc rcu API instead of relying on rtnl lock | Vlad Buslov | 1 | -15/+64 |
2018-09-13 | net_sched: notify filter deletion when deleting a chain | Cong Wang | 1 | -0/+2 |
2018-08-27 | net: sched: return -ENOENT when trying to remove filter from non-existent chain | Jiri Pirko | 1 | -1/+1 |
2018-08-27 | net: sched: fix extack error message when chain is failed to be created | Jiri Pirko | 1 | -1/+1 |
2018-08-11 | net: sched: extend action ops with put_dev callback | Vlad Buslov | 1 | -0/+1 |
2018-08-09 | net: sched: fix block->refcnt decrement | Jiri Pirko | 1 | -0/+2 |
2018-08-03 | net: sched: fix flush on non-existing chain | Jiri Pirko | 1 | -0/+7 |
2018-08-01 | net: sched: make tcf_chain_{get,put}() static | Jiri Pirko | 1 | -18/+16 |
2018-08-01 | net: sched: fix notifications for action-held chains | Jiri Pirko | 1 | -28/+43 |
2018-08-01 | net: sched: change name of zombie chain to "held_by_acts_only" | Jiri Pirko | 1 | -8/+6 |
2018-07-27 | net: sched: don't dump chains only held by actions | Jiri Pirko | 1 | -12/+58 |
2018-07-26 | net: sched: unmark chain as explicitly created on delete | Jiri Pirko | 1 | -0/+1 |
2018-07-26 | net: sched: cls_api: fix dead code in switch | Gustavo A. R. Silva | 1 | -1/+0 |
2018-07-23 | net: sched: introduce chain templates | Jiri Pirko | 1 | -0/+65 |
2018-07-23 | net: sched: introduce chain object to uapi | Jiri Pirko | 1 | -8/+300 |
2018-07-23 | net: sched: Avoid implicit chain 0 creation | Jiri Pirko | 1 | -47/+39 |
2018-07-23 | net: sched: push ops lookup bits into tcf_proto_lookup_ops() | Jiri Pirko | 1 | -22/+31 |
2018-07-21 | net: sched: use PTR_ERR_OR_ZERO macro in tcf_block_cb_register | Gustavo A. R. Silva | 1 | -1/+1 |
2018-07-20 | Merge ra.kernel.org:/pub/scm/linux/kernel/git/torvalds/linux | David S. Miller | 1 | -2/+2 |
2018-07-18 | net: sched: Using NULL instead of plain integer | YueHaibing | 1 | -2/+2 |
2018-07-13 | net: sched: refactor flower walk to iterate over idr | Vlad Buslov | 1 | -0/+2 |
2018-07-08 | net: sched: change action API to use array of pointers to actions | Vlad Buslov | 1 | -15/+6 |
2018-07-08 | net: sched: implement reference counted action release | Vlad Buslov | 1 | -1/+0 |
2018-07-08 | net: sched: implement unlocked action init API | Vlad Buslov | 1 | -2/+3 |
2018-06-26 | net: sched: call reoffload op on block callback reg | John Hurley | 1 | -8/+46 |
2018-06-26 | net: sched: pass extack pointer to block binds and cb registration | John Hurley | 1 | -9/+16 |
2018-06-06 | Revert "net: sched: cls: Fix offloading when ingress dev is vxlan" | David S. Miller | 1 | -16/+10 |
2018-06-05 | net: sched: cls: Fix offloading when ingress dev is vxlan | Paul Blakey | 1 | -10/+16 |
2018-06-04 | net: sched: return error code when tcf proto is not found | Vlad Buslov | 1 | -2/+2 |
2018-06-01 | net: sched: split tc_ctl_tfilter into three handlers | Vlad Buslov | 1 | -145/+293 |
2018-05-26 |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net | David S. Miller | 1 | -1/+1 |
2018-05-24 | net_sched: switch to rcu_work | Cong Wang | 1 | -2/+3 |
2018-05-24 | net : sched: cls_api: deal with egdev path only if needed | Or Gerlitz | 1 | -1/+1 |
2018-05-11 | net: sched: fix error path in tcf_proto_create() when modules are not configured | Jiri Pirko | 1 | -1/+1 |
2018-03-27 | net: Drop pernet_operations::async | Kirill Tkhai | 1 | -1/+0 |
2018-03-09 | net sched actions: update Add/Delete action API with new argument | Roman Mashak | 1 | -1/+2 |
2018-02-27 | net: Convert simple pernet_operations | Kirill Tkhai | 1 | -0/+1 |
2018-02-24 |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net | David S. Miller | 1 | -1/+6 |